What You’ll Be Doing

Cadmus seeks a expert in evaluation of emerging technologies to join our Program Evaluation & Performance team in the Energy Services Division. The ideal candidate must be talented, motivated, intellectually curious, and flexible and have experience evolving energy-efficiency programs and measures to meet the needs of next generation decarbonization programs. In this role, you will lead our evaluations of emerging technology programs that are designed to change markets permanently by making clean energy solutions the norm.

This role is expected to manage and conduct primary and secondary research on behalf of Cadmus’ energy clients (primarily utilities and administrators of energy efficiency programs). This role will be responsible for managing projects, market research and analysis, and the creation of written reports of findings. This role will provide guidance to junior staff, implement strict quality control and quality assurance, and compile and communicate results to internal and external stakeholders.

The ideal candidate should have professional experience in managing California energy related programs, and evaluating emerging technologies. A background in program evaluation and/or social science research methods would also benefit a successful candidate. They should also be highly motivated to perform and learn, be able to work collaboratively and independently, manage assigned tasks and projects start to finish with minimal input from supervisors, and have exceptional written, verbal, and analytical skills. We are looking for candidates with strong market research skills who have demonstrated experience with emerging technologies and market effects and program attribution studies.

Responsibilities

  • High-quality management, performance, and oversight of Cadmus projects and California based IOU programs.
  • Active participation in the ideation and execution of business development activities, including cultivating existing client relationships to expand existing work and supporting Cadmus in creating proposals.
  • Nurturing and building existing client relationships as a primary point of contact. Providing clear and consistent communications on projects and raising any concerns or issues.
  • Essential project management activities including budget tracking, invoicing, project planning, staff balancing, and resource management.
  • Developing detailed reports and presentations of results, findings, methodologies, and data sources, in addition to providing clear, actionable recommendations to clients.
  • Project delivery including ensuring all deliverables in PowerPoint, Word, and Excel formats meet Cadmus standards and exceed client expectations.
  • Active communication with and coordination of project teams, providing constructive feedback and managing expectations.
  • Ongoing communication with Cadmus Energy Services leadership and support teams, including accounting, accounts payable, contracts, and operations regarding the health and status of all projects and tasks.
  • Communicate professionally (oral and written) with colleagues and clients, in varying time zones.

Qualifications

  • Industry experience in market research, energy efficiency, utilities, emerging technologies, utility program evaluation.
  • Ten to twelve years of experience managing projects and programs of successfully larger scope and significance.
  • Undergraduate or graduate degree in business, engineering, the social sciences, environmental studies, economics, or a related field.
  • Proficient in MS Office applications, including Word, PowerPoint, and Excel.
  • Strong critical thinking and analytical skills.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• Strong organizational and time management skills.
  • Some domestic travel may be required (typically no more than 10%).

Preferred

  • Prior consulting experience working independently to make decisions.
  • Prior experience leading California IOU projects and programs.
  • Staff management and development experience.
  • Business development (including proposal management and response) experience.
  • Demonstrated analytical skills using statistical and analytical software (e.g., Python, SAS, R, Excel).
